the gong
The gong is an ancient instrument of deep resonance, known for its ability to create immersive soundscapes that are felt throughout the body, not just heard.

Gongs are widely used for sound journeys, breathwork, meditation, nervous system regulation, bodywork sessions, and ceremonial gatherings. Their wide spectrum of frequencies supports relaxation, emotional release, and expanded states of awareness.
I work with two gong makers that are closest to my heart: Oetken Gongs and Paiste. Both brands craft their instruments by hand in Germany, following the highest quality standards. Each gong is individually shaped, hammered, and tuned with great care, resulting in instruments with exceptional
depth, power, and sensitivity.
